Where is the Tenasse family from?

You can see how Tenasse families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Tenasse family name was found in Scotland in 1871. In 1871 there were 6 Tenasse families living in Lanarkshire. This was 100% of all the recorded Tenasse's in Scotland. Lanarkshire had the highest population of Tenasse families in 1871.
